I have found the same fault myself.

Computer recently formatted and a number of applications were
reinstalled. Approximately 4-5 reboots after these applications were
installed, all of a sudden the registry keys
HKLM\SOFTWARE\MICROSOFT\WINDOWS\CURRENTVERSION\RUN and
HKCU\SOFTWARE\MICROSOFT\WINDOWS\CURRENTVERSION\RUN have both had all of
their entries removed.

I restored from a backup taken approximately 20 minutes before the fault
occurred, and monitored the keys using SysInternals' Regmon utility,
although I could not find a process that was attempting to modify these
keys.

I have managed to fix the symptoms by disabling delete permissions for
all users, but I'm still not sure of the cause.
